DENVER (KDVR) — A woman is dead and a second is critically injured after a stabbing believed to be perpetrated by an 18-year-old suspect, who is also believed to be their family member.
The teen was arrested in connection with a deadly stabbing reported at an apartment in the 1300 block of Sweet River Circle on Sunday night, according to the Douglas County Sheriff’s Office.

Douglas County’s emergency dispatch was informed at about 11:36 p.m. of a possible stabbing in progress at the Madison Apartments at the Canyons. Based on the information given to dispatchers, deputies forced their way into the apartment, breaking through both an exterior door and an interior door.
Inside the apartment, deputies reportedly found one victim, a woman whose age was not provided, unconscious and not breathing with apparent stab wounds. They also found a second victim, a 20-year-old woman, with a serious arm injury that appeared to have been caused by a knife. She reportedly had stab and slash wounds all over her body…
